===Landmarks=== Thurmaston has numerous landmarks; these range from local oddities, the most famous of which is the Church Hill Road Bridge which is notorious for its flooding, to interesting historical titbits including a statue of William Lane, a British soldier tragically murdered in the village.<ref name=":0">{{Cite web |date=2015-06-26 |title=History |url=https://stmichaelsthurmaston.org/history/ |access-date=2024-12-03 |website=Parish Church of St Michael & All Angels, Thurmaston |language=en}}</ref> A portion of the west wall from St John the Evangelist Church survived a partial demolition of the building in the late 1600s.<ref name=":0" />
